This means moderate-income Vermonters can get 75% of their weatherization … Vermont pioneered the model of a statewide "energy efficiency utility" (EEU) after enacting legislation in 1999 authorizing Vermont PUC to collect a volumetric (per kWh) charge on all electric utility customers’ bills to support energy efficiency programs, called the Energy Efficiency Charge (EEC). The MileageSmart program is funded by the State of Vermont to offer lower income households an incentive covering 25% of a used high efficiency vehicle purchase cost, up to $5,000. Energy-efficiency measures offered under the EEU program are screened based on the societal cost-effectiveness test. Revenues from Vermont’s participation in the Forward Capacity Market and RGGI are used for the thermal energy and process fuels (TEPF) efficiency program, which supports reductions in the use of unregulated fuels such as propane, fuel oil, or woody biomass.
